MICHELIN Tires

I reluctantly put the A/S 3's on my Corrado 2 years ago. My preferred Nitto 555 was NLA in my size. I can honestly say that the all season Michelin is every bit the Z-rated summer only Nitto in 99% of my driving. I will be getting these again for sure. It's a can't lose tire and does live up to it's billing.

Falken Tires

I have a set on one of my Corrados and LOVE them. I've only had them for about 3000 miles so far, but dry grip/handling is amazing, and wet grip really isn't too bad at all. Standing water I would take it a bit slow, but even on a wet road after the rain, they grip/handle pretty well.
